What Does It Mean to Scale a Real Estate Business in Canada?
Scaling a real estate business means building systems, teams, and marketing infrastructure that increase your revenue without requiring a proportional increase in your personal working hours — transforming a self-employed practice into a genuine business asset.
This distinction matters enormously. Most Canadian realtors grow by working more — more calls, more showings, more hours. That is not scaling. That is grinding. Scaling is when your marketing generates leads while you sleep, your CRM nurtures prospects while you’re in a showing, and your team handles transactions while you focus on the highest-value activities only you can do.
According to the Canadian Real Estate Association, over 160,000 licensed realtors operate across Canada — in markets from Toronto and Vancouver to Calgary, Edmonton, Ottawa, and Montreal. In this environment, realtors who rely purely on personal effort inevitably plateau. Those who build scalable systems keep compounding.
The Three Pillars of Real Estate Business Scaling
Pillar 1 — Systematic Lead Generation: A consistent, multi-channel pipeline of qualified buyer leads and seller leads that doesn’t depend on any single source or your personal daily effort.
Pillar 2 — Technology and Automation: A real estate CRM and automation infrastructure that nurtures leads, manages follow-up, and tracks pipeline without manual intervention at every step.
Pillar 3 — Team and Delegation: A structure that removes you from low-value tasks — administrative work, routine follow-up, transaction coordination — and keeps you focused on revenue-generating activities.

Why Scaling Is Harder in Canada Than Most Agents Expect
Canadian real estate markets present specific scaling challenges — including provincial regulatory variation, intense urban competition, market cyclicality, and a fragmented digital marketing landscape — that generic business scaling advice consistently fails to account for.
The regulatory environment varies meaningfully by province. What works for scaling in Ontario’s TRREB market differs from BC’s REBGV environment or Alberta’s CREB landscape. Compliance requirements, advertising rules, and MLS® display obligations shape what marketing strategies are permissible and how they must be executed.
Urban Canadian markets — particularly Toronto and Vancouver — are among the most competitive realtor environments in the world by licensed-agent-to-population ratio. Standing out requires genuine brand differentiation and marketing precision that broad national strategies don’t deliver.
Market cyclicality in Canada — driven by Bank of Canada rate decisions, federal housing policy, and regional economic factors — creates income volatility that makes scaling feel risky. The realtors who scale successfully through cycles are those whose lead generation is diversified enough that no single market shift eliminates their pipeline.

Optimise Your Google Business Profile
Your Google Business Profile is frequently the first impression Canadian buyers and sellers have of your business — before your website, before your MLS® listings, before any paid advertising. A fully optimised profile with accurate service areas covering your Canadian markets, recent client reviews, and regular posts significantly improves local search visibility in cities like Calgary, Edmonton, and Ottawa where local pack rankings drive substantial lead volume.
Implement a Real Estate CRM and Automation
A properly configured real estate CRM is what converts lead generation investment into actual closed deals. Without systematic follow-up, even excellent leads go cold — because the average Canadian buyer or seller requires 8 to 12 meaningful touchpoints before committing to work with an agent.
CRM automation ensures every lead receives immediate response and consistent nurture regardless of how busy your business gets. Develop Your Personal Brand
In Canadian markets where consumers research agents extensively before making contact, a strong personal brand — built through consistent content, a distinctive online presence, and genuine community expertise — creates inbound lead flow that reduces your dependence on paid advertising over time.
Hyper-local content on Instagram, LinkedIn thought leadership for commercial and investor clients, and YouTube neighbourhood guides for relocation buyers are all building genuine brand equity for Canadian realtors in 2026. The agents who invested in personal brand two years ago are now generating meaningful organic lead volume their competitors can’t replicate through paid channels alone.
Build Your Team Strategically
Scaling beyond solo production requires delegation — but premature or poorly structured team building is one of the most common and costly mistakes Canadian realtors make. The sequence matters: systematise before you hire, so new team members slot into existing processes rather than creating new complexity.
The standard scaling sequence for Canadian realtors: administrative or transaction coordinator hire first, then a buyer’s agent once lead volume consistently exceeds your personal capacity, then additional agents or specialists as production justifies.

Common Mistakes Realtors Make When Trying to Scale
Avoiding these mistakes is as important as executing the right strategies — because the most common Canadian realtor scaling failures are predictable, repeatable, and expensive.
Scaling before systematising creates chaos rather than growth. Adding team members or increasing lead volume before you have documented processes, CRM infrastructure, and clear workflows amplifies your existing problems rather than solving them.
Relying on a single lead source creates fragile pipelines. When that source changes — and every source eventually changes — your entire business is affected simultaneously. Diversification across organic search, paid digital, referrals, and direct outreach creates genuine resilience.
Neglecting lead follow-up infrastructure while investing in lead generation is the single most expensive scaling mistake. Generating leads without a system to contact, qualify, and nurture them consistently is like filling a bucket with a hole in the bottom.
Measuring vanity metrics — followers, impressions, website visitors — instead of pipeline metrics — cost-per-lead, cost-per-qualified-lead, appointments booked, deals traced to marketing — prevents accurate assessment of what’s actually driving business growth.
Avoiding personal brand investment because it feels slow produces agents who remain permanently dependent on paid leads rather than building the organic inbound flow that eventually makes paid advertising optional rather than essential.

How much should a Canadian realtor invest in marketing to scale?
Industry benchmarks suggest allocating 10 to 15 percent of GCI to marketing — with the specific mix depending on your market, production level, and whether you’re prioritising immediate pipeline or long-term organic growth.
